Understanding Hormonal Imbalance

Before delving into how pellet therapy works, it's crucial to understand the concept of hormonal imbalance. Hormonal imbalances can occur due to a variety of factors, including age, genetics, stress, lifestyle, and medical conditions. These imbalances can result in a wide range of symptoms, such as fatigue, mood swings, weight gain, low libido, and even chronic conditions like osteoporosis and heart disease.

Common hormonal imbalances include:

Estrogen Dominance: Excess estrogen levels relative to progesterone, which can lead to symptoms like breast tenderness, mood swings, and heavy periods.

Low Testosterone: A decrease in testosterone can cause low energy, decreased muscle mass, and reduced libido.

Thyroid Dysfunction: The thyroid gland regulates metabolism, and an underactive or overactive thyroid can lead to weight fluctuations, fatigue, and mood disturbances.

Cortisol Imbalance: Chronic stress can result in elevated cortisol levels, which may lead to weight gain, anxiety, and sleep problems.

Progesterone Deficiency: Low progesterone levels can contribute to irregular periods, mood swings, and difficulty conceiving.

What Is Pellet Therapy?

Pellet therapy is a form of hormone replacement therapy (HRT) designed to restore hormonal balance by delivering a consistent, low dose of hormones into the bloodstream. These hormones are typically bioidentical, meaning they are structurally identical to the hormones naturally produced by the body.

The process involves inserting tiny hormone pellets just under the skin, typically in the hip area. These pellets release hormones gradually, providing a more stable and consistent hormone level compared to other HRT methods, such as pills or creams.

How Pellet Therapy Balances Hormones

Pellet therapy offers several advantages when it comes to hormone balance:

Consistency: Pellets release hormones slowly and steadily, mimicking the body's natural hormone production. This consistent release helps avoid the hormone fluctuations often experienced with other forms of HRT.

Personalized Treatment: Pellet therapy can be customized to an individual's unique hormone needs. Hormone levels are carefully monitored through blood tests, allowing healthcare providers to adjust the treatment as needed.

Convenience: Unlike daily pills or creams, pellet therapy requires infrequent administrations. Depending on the individual, pellets may need to be replaced every three to six months, reducing the hassle of daily dosing.

Reduced Side Effects: Because hormones are delivered in a consistent manner, the risk of side effects is minimized. This is particularly beneficial for individuals who have experienced negative side effects from other HRT methods.

Effective Symptom Relief: Many individuals who undergo pellet therapy report significant improvements in symptoms related to hormonal imbalances, such as hot flashes, mood swings, and low energy.

The Pellet Therapy Process

Here's a brief overview of what you can expect when undergoing pellet therapy:

Consultation: The journey begins with a consultation with a healthcare provider who specializes in hormone therapy. During this consultation, your medical history and symptoms will be discussed, and a blood test may be conducted to assess your hormone levels.

Customized Treatment Plan: Based on the consultation and blood test results, a personalized treatment plan will be created. This plan will determine the type and dosage of hormone pellets you require.

Pellet Insertion: The hormone pellets are typically inserted under the skin of the hip area during a simple, in-office procedure. The insertion site is numbed, and the pellets are placed just beneath the skin.

Follow-Up and Monitoring: Regular follow-up appointments and blood tests will be scheduled to monitor your hormone levels and make any necessary adjustments to your treatment plan.
